#d52c1b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d52c1b is composed of 83.5% red, 17.3%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#d52c1b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5836 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d52c1b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d52c1b has RGB values of R:213, G:44,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.87,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13970459.

Shades and Tints of #d52c1b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d52c1b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797777 is the less saturated color, while #e71d09 is the most saturated one.
